Planning appeal decision
Esscroft, Walkers Passage, HARROGATE, HG1 5AQ
side extensions and new raised roof incorporating dormers
- Authority
- Harrogate Borough Council *
- Appeal type
- householder · Householder (HAS)
- Procedure
- Written Representations
- Development
- residential · Householder developments
- Inspector
- Megginson C
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- the effect of the development upon the character and appearance of the Harrogate Conservation Area
- the living conditions of the occupiers of the neighbouring properties at 13 Park Chase and 27 Christ Church Oval, with particular regard to outlook, light and privacy
What decided it
The proposal would cause less than substantial harm to the character and appearance of the conservation area and would unacceptably dominate the outlook from 13 Park Chase, with no sufficient public benefits to outweigh this harm.
